How a Silk Press Differs from a Regular Blowout
Think of a silk press as the refined cousin of a basic blowout. While both aim for straight hair, a silk press focuses on the health and integrity of your hair throughout the process. The key difference lies in the preparation and the tools. A traditional blowout might rely heavily on high heat to force the hair straight. A silk press, however, involves a meticulous process of deep conditioning, careful blow-drying with tension, and finally, straightening with a high-quality flat iron in small sections. The goal is silky, flowing hair that retains its movement and shine, not hair that is pressed flat and lifeless.
The Core Benefits for Your Natural Hair
Why choose a silk press? The benefits go beyond just a stunning look. This method is often considered a healthier alternative for straightening natural hair. Because the hair is cleansed, deeply conditioned, and thoroughly dried beforehand, it requires less passes with the flat iron, minimizing heat damage. The result is a smooth style that resists reverting back to its curly state in humidity better than other methods. It gives you the versatility to wear your hair straight while maintaining the strength and curl pattern of your natural hair for when you want to wear it curly again.
Caring for Your Silk Press at Home
To make your silk press last, a little extra care is needed. At night, wrap your hair in a silk or satin scarf or sleep on a satin pillowcase to prevent friction and frizz. When you need to refresh your style, a light pass with the flat iron on a low heat setting can help, but avoid overdoing it. Most importantly, use a heat protectant spray every single time you apply heat. Keeping your hands out of your hair and avoiding steam and moisture will also help maintain that sleek look for up to two weeks.
